Output d64c44be7b89aaa77ed3dd4607eed4ca91c04d88560e4ef24deb5dc9e96263ef:0

value
295310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8027b6aa549000520dc46a9dbf0ef5880f6ec604 OP_EQUAL
address
3DNdzSeJfWzSDR2kwybZmFycamw9Axx6D6
transaction
d64c44be7b89aaa77ed3dd4607eed4ca91c04d88560e4ef24deb5dc9e96263ef
confirmations
305655
spent
true